What is TAE?

TAE is an abbreviation for Thinking At the Edge, and it is a way of thinking co-developed by Eugene Gendlin and Mary Hendlicks. Procedures are made up of preface and 14 steps and in Folio volume 19 (pp12-24). Now, you can browse both English and Japanese Versions (Translated by Tadayuki Murasato) of the Website, The Focusing Institute(http://www.focusing.org) . Also the Tokumaru and Kida co-translated version is included in 『QUALITATIVE RESEARCH WITH TAE STEPS- THINKING AT THE EDGE : Theory and Applications』.

At the preface, Gendlin explains “THINGKING AT THE EDGE” is a systematic way to articulate in new terms something which needs to be said but is at first only an inchoate “bodily sense” . TAE is a method for giving expressions to something you can’t explain but you are sure what it is like(something meaningful or feeling sensation). In other words, TAE is the method for verbalizing experiences from lessons.

TAE follows method illustrated below; it proposes formats at first to felt sense, and secondly it responds to them. This cycle produces Word or Term, which is tangible, from felt sense(feeling sensation), which is intangible. Word/Term is one of the formats. Instruction of the form is also one of them.

TAE extracts experienced lessons systematically. By following the instruction and filling out the form, felt sense, an experienced lesson, gradually changes into “Word” or “Term”. *Numbers in blanks are TAE Step’s numbers which made by Contriver of TAE, Gendlin

Glossary

#My Sentence
My sentence is a short sentence, similar to poem line that compacts the essences of an individual's felt sense. By focusing on and recalling the felt sense* of oneself and empathizing others, we can navigate our thoughts and behaviors.
*Felt Sense
The felt sense is a meaningful sense that an individual feels by suiting the situations and gaining experiences.
Everyone feels the Felt Sense on a daily basis, and it navigates our thoughts and behaviors. Occasionally some people may not be aware of it, but they can feel it by self-reflection.
#Pattern
The pattern is a short sentence extracting general relationship (how things work) from specific experiences. It may appear in other experiences, and it helps us to predict and discover commonality.
#Conceptual System
The conceptual system is a short sentence expressing the concepts of values by connecting keywords. It responds coherently according to the situation. It works as a behavioral principal of an individual or an organization beyond time and place.
